UAE: UK co-operation agreements


Issue 994 - 05 Jun 2015 | 1 minute read

The revitalisation of relations between the UK and the UAE, evident over the past couple of years, continued with the signing of two co-operation and intelligence exchange agreements on 27 May. Interior minister Lieutenant General Saif Bin Zayed Al-Nahyan attended the signing in Abu Dhabi of an agreement between his ministry and Britain’s National Crime Agency which will see the two co-operate further on police work, including training, exchanging information and supporting UK and UAE victims of crime.
